PHP ftruncate()

La fonction ftruncate() est une fonction intégrée en PHP qui est utilisée pour tronquer (raccourcir) un fichier ouvert à la longueur spécifiée.
 

Syntaxe
ftruncate(file, size)

 
 

Paramètres
  • file(Obligatoire) : Spécifie le fichier à tronquer.
  • size(Obligatoire) : Spécifie la nouvelle taille de fichier.

 

Valeur de retour

La fonction renvoie TRUE en cas de succès. FALSE en cas d’échec.
 

Version PHP:

4+
 

Exemple :
<?php
// Vérifie la taille du fichier avant de tronquer
echo filesize("myFile.txt");

// Ouvrir le fichier
$file = fopen("myFile.txt", "a+");

// Tronquer le fichier
ftruncate($file, 20);

// Vider le cache et vérifier à nouveau la taille du fichier
clearstatcache();
echo filesize("myFile.txt");

// Fermer le fichier
fclose($file);
?>
Questions d'entretiens PHP

Laisser un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ont indiqués avec *